David Coleman, the 10-time National Collegiate Speaker of the Year known as the “Dating Doctor,” will be the keynote speaker for the 2014 UT LEADS Student Leadership Series going on this week at the University.

Coleman, who was the basis for the lead character in the movie “Hitch” starring Will Smith, will give advice on dating, maintaining relationships and leadership at “An Un-Plugged Session With the Dating Doctor” Tuesday, Feb. 18, from 8 to 10 p.m. in the Student Union Auditorium.

“We are really excited to have David speak this year; he connects so well with the students and always gives them beneficial advice,” Greg Smith, a graduate assistant in the Office of Health Promotions and Leadership in the Division of Student Affairs, said.

Coleman’s talk is one of a number of events that are part of the UT Leadership, Excellence, Authenticity, Development, Service Student Leadership Series taking place through Thursday, Feb. 20.

The week kicked off with a panel discussion on diverse student leadership Monday and also will include events focused on social media and volunteering.

This year the series is spread over a several days with different events and presentations tailored to specific aspects of leadership.

“We do not force these sessions on the students, and there always seems to be positive feedback. Hopefully, people can take the initiative to learn about themselves and who they are as leaders,” Smith said.

Listed by date, additional events will include:

Wednesday, Feb. 19
• “Real Talk About Leadership” with Fatima R. Pervaiz, program coordinator for the Office of Multicultural Student Development, noon to 2 p.m., Student Union Room 3018. Pervaiz will discuss authentic leadership during the interactive event.

• “Student and Alumni Mixer,” 6 to 6:45 p.m., Student Recreation Center Oak Room. The invitation-only event will serve as a networking opportunity for student leaders and members of the UT Alumni Association.

• “Pics, Pokes and Posts: Student Leaders and Social Media” with UT alumnus David Gonzalez, 6:45 to 7:45 p.m., Student Recreation Center Oak Room. Gonzalez will explore the positives and negatives of social media in today’s society and the effects on student leaders and their interactions.

Thursday, Feb. 20

• “Rockets LEADing the WAY” day of service, 2 to 5 p.m., meet at Lot 13 for directions and further details. Volunteer with Camp Courageous in Whitehouse, Ohio, United Way and other organizations.
